diff options
Diffstat (limited to 'vid-webpack-master/src/app/home')
4 files changed, 50 insertions, 0 deletions
diff --git a/vid-webpack-master/src/app/home/home.component.e2e-spec.js b/vid-webpack-master/src/app/home/home.component.e2e-spec.js new file mode 100644 index 000000000..41203f9d8 --- /dev/null +++ b/vid-webpack-master/src/app/home/home.component.e2e-spec.js @@ -0,0 +1,13 @@ +describe('Home', function () { + + beforeEach(function () { + browser.get('/'); + }); + + it('should have <my-home>', function () { + var home = element(by.css('vid-app my-home')); + expect(home.isPresent()).toEqual(true); + expect(home.getText()).toEqual("Home Works!"); + }); + +}); diff --git a/vid-webpack-master/src/app/home/home.component.html b/vid-webpack-master/src/app/home/home.component.html new file mode 100644 index 000000000..604d9e1d0 --- /dev/null +++ b/vid-webpack-master/src/app/home/home.component.html @@ -0,0 +1,3 @@ +<p> + Home Works! +</p> diff --git a/vid-webpack-master/src/app/home/home.component.scss b/vid-webpack-master/src/app/home/home.component.scss new file mode 100644 index 000000000..5db1e17a3 --- /dev/null +++ b/vid-webpack-master/src/app/home/home.component.scss @@ -0,0 +1,4 @@ +// component styles are encapsulated and only applied to their components +* { + color: #FFEF00; +} diff --git a/vid-webpack-master/src/app/home/home.component.ts b/vid-webpack-master/src/app/home/home.component.ts new file mode 100644 index 000000000..1adaf0ebf --- /dev/null +++ b/vid-webpack-master/src/app/home/home.component.ts @@ -0,0 +1,30 @@ +import { Component, OnInit } from '@angular/core'; +import { SdcService } from '../services/sdc.service'; +import { DataService } from '../services/data.service'; + +@Component({ + selector: 'my-home', + templateUrl: './home.component.html', + styleUrls: ['./home.component.scss'], + providers: [SdcService, DataService] +}) +export class HomeComponent implements OnInit { + + constructor(private _sdcService: SdcService) { + // Do stuff + } + + ngOnInit() { + console.log('Hello Home'); + console.log('getServicesModels: '); + this._sdcService.getServicesModels().subscribe( + // onNext() function + value => console.log('value is ', value), + // onError() function + error => console.log('error is ', error), + // onComplete() function + () => console.log('completed') + ); + } + +} |